OCTH 777 - Professional Development Seminar2 Credits Students will integrate and apply information learned through professional course work, reflecting upon personal and professional competencies as related to the outcomes of the ISU OT curriculum design and each student’s future career goals. Students will investigate resources for professional licensure, continuing competency, involvement in professional associations, and managing transition from the role of student to occupational therapist. Students will develop a plan for ongoing professional development as an occupational therapy practitioner.
When Offered Every Spring
